Output 8048f55fe0e36f6c72b82bf2134488ffc53f30fa0160df9d42c9bee91cb732bf:7

value
710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90f8489a1180d7e7e577e714b7c02a4704407841 OP_EQUAL
address
3EuYfDPM2hH2kXJuVFeRtpzjVbqCgHYppV
transaction
8048f55fe0e36f6c72b82bf2134488ffc53f30fa0160df9d42c9bee91cb732bf
confirmations
520776
spent
true